Selecting The Rinjani Climbing Provider: Rates & Plans
Planning a challenging ascent of Mount Rinjani? Several trekking providers offer packages, but prices and plans can change significantly. A quick assessment reveals that budget-focused packages often start around approximately $350 per person for a 3-day, 2-night adventure, typically featuring standard food, support help, and entrance costs. More high-end operators can easily exceed US$600 with upgraded accommodation, quality meals, and more qualified guides. Itineraries themselves also show considerable differences; while the classic route sticks a similar path, some companies present customized or unique paths incorporating extra difficulties or spectacular views. Thoroughly investigating several providers is vital to finding the ideal match for your budget and desired experience.
